Report by Ben Cunningham:

In the Mixed Premier League, with Bacchas A successfully winning the title last weekend they will look to make it a perfect record season and finish with a 100 per cent record when they play Valkyrs A who will be really happy with how their season has gone this year. 

The big game of the weekend in this league is between the bottom two sides - Castletown Southerners, who sit bottom, and Vikings B who just sit above with the winners of this game staying up and the losers being relegated, alternatively a draw would see the southern side drop down. 

Castletown Celts who have had a great season play another team who will be proud of their season this year - Harlequins A - this could be a close match whilst Bacchas B play Vikings A.

In Mixed Division one, we have four team in with a shot of the title who all play each other this weekend. 

Harlequins B know they still have a game in hand as they will play Vikings C - who were relegated last weekend - on 10 December and if they can get the better of Ramsey A this weekend and win that game in hand, the Douglas-based side will lift the trophy.

The other two sides that are in with a chance are Valkyrs B in second and Bacchas C who currently hold top spot on goal difference.

Elsewhere, Valkyrs C face relegated Vikings C who will look to try and get anything from their last two in what has been a difficult season.

In Mixed Division Two, it’s all about the relegation battle in this league this weekend. 

The big game being a Castletown derby between Castletown Cosney - who are bottom - and Castletown Cushags who sit just above - A win or draw for Cushags will see them safe whilst Cosney will need to win to stay up.

League champions, Castletown Cammags head north to play Ramsey Ravens; Vikings D, who have had a great season, play Bacchas Colts who have had a mixed bag so far.

In Mixed Division Three, league champions Valkyrs D will be looking to end their season on a win when they face Bacchas Mixed Bucks who were held to a draw last weekend by Harlequins C. 

Bacchas D - who just lost out to Valkyrs D last weekend - face Harlequins C and Harlequins D welcome Castletown Carrick to the capital.

Finally, Ramsey Rookies play Vikings E.
